Case Study: Delivering Quality with Innovation

Customer

Power Equipment Manufacturer

Part

Breather Cover

Manufacturing Issues

  • Find a method to pierce the part’s four small holes without damaging either the progressive stamping die or the formed breather cover.
  • Meet increasing production quantity demands year over year.

Customer’s Goals

  • Minimize the risk of damaging the breather cover and the tooling die during metal stamping.
  • Deliver the part to match its design print.
  • Continuously meet production quantities that are predicted to increase from year to year.

Manufacturing Process

The four small pierced holes labeled in the image are smaller than the actual material thickness. This presents a problem because the continued force of the punch going through the material creates a higher probability of the punch breaking off or becoming off target. Three of these four holes are on non-flat surfaces which also makes the piercing operation more challenging.

Breather Cover Subtool

Design and build a subtool for this piercing operation in the progressive stamping die. This design presents two key benefits.

  1. The subtool in the stamping die keeps the piercing operation separate, localizing the force of the punch to this specified area. Then the remaining stations on the tooling die strip aren’t at risk of damage during production. This also helps keep the entire die strip aligned in the correct position from operation to operation during production.
  2. This configuration enables efficient removal of the subtool for maintenance, adjustments, or repair. It can then be accurately repositioned within the progressive die to maintain proper alignment and performance.
After the piercing operation is completed, a bubble of material is created and then formed to match the other designed features of the breather cover.

Customer Outcome

Within the first month of production, we were meeting production demands at 2,000 parts per hour without removing the subtool for repairs or adjustments.

The holes of the breather cover are checked with a customized gauge to verify their placement and inside diameters.
